About the Role

We’re looking for an Intermediate Product Designer to join our growing design team. In this role, you’ll contribute to shaping intuitive, accessible, and visually compelling experiences for Absorb’s learning solutions. You’ll collaborate with cross‑functional teams, take ownership of well‑defined projects, and help evolve our design system while deepening your craft.

What You’ll Do
  • Translate requirements into clear, user‑centered designs across web and mobile
  • Prototype and iterate on ideas to improve usability and interaction flows
  • Conduct and synthesize research to validate design decisions
  • Contribute to and maintain design system components for consistency
  • Explore multiple solutions and advocate for best practices in UX and UI
  • Collaborate closely with developers and product managers to ensure seamless delivery
  • Use modern design tools and methods, including AI‑assisted workflows
What You’ll Bring
  • 3–5 years of experience in product or UX/UI design, preferably in SaaS or enterprise software
  • Strong portfolio showcasing thoughtful design solutions and interaction patterns
  • Proficiency in Figma and familiarity with design systems and responsive design
  • Understanding of accessibility standards (WCAG) and usability principles
  • Excellent communication and collaboration skills
  • Growth mindset and ability to balance user needs with business goals
